Project Number Date
test_Tails_ISO_21548-flatpak-install 2 12 May 2026, 14:49

Feature Report

Steps Scenarios Features
Feature Passed Failed Skipped Pending Undefined Total Passed Failed Total Duration Status
Localization 242 0 0 0 0 242 21 0 21 26:41.267 Passed
Tags: @product
Feature Localization
As a Tails user I want Tails to be localized in my native language And various Tails features should still work
Tags: @product
50.724
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 8.590
And I log in to a new session in German (de) 27.202
Then the live user's Documents directory exists 0.053
And there is a GNOME bookmark for the Documents directory 14.877
After features/support/hooks.rb:335 1.320
After features/support/hooks.rb:104 0.000
Tags: @product
50.421
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.244
And I log in to a new session in German (de) 28.173
Then the live user's Downloads directory exists 0.046
And there is a GNOME bookmark for the Downloads directory 14.956
After features/support/hooks.rb:335 1.263
After features/support/hooks.rb:104 0.000
Tags: @product
50.017
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.655
And I log in to a new session in German (de) 27.786
Then the live user's Music directory exists 0.043
And there is a GNOME bookmark for the Music directory 14.532
After features/support/hooks.rb:335 0.932
After features/support/hooks.rb:104 0.000
Tags: @product
49.645
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.290
And I log in to a new session in German (de) 27.335
Then the live user's Pictures directory exists 0.054
And there is a GNOME bookmark for the Pictures directory 14.964
After features/support/hooks.rb:335 1.218
After features/support/hooks.rb:104 0.000
Tags: @product
49.078
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.544
And I log in to a new session in German (de) 26.588
Then the live user's Videos directory exists 0.059
And there is a GNOME bookmark for the Videos directory 14.887
After features/support/hooks.rb:335 0.907
After features/support/hooks.rb:104 0.000
1:24.237
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.285
When I log in to a new session in Arabic (ar) 27.681
Then the keyboard layout is set to "eg" 0.109
And tpsd is localized to the selected locale 0.106
When the network is plugged 0.028
And Tor is ready 12.644
Then I successfully start the Unsafe Browser 6.180
And I kill the Unsafe Browser 5.218
When I enable the screen keyboard 0.064
Then the screen keyboard works in Tor Browser 8.627
And DuckDuckGo is the default search engine 5.629
And I kill the Tor Browser 5.253
And the screen keyboard works in Thunderbird 5.001
And the layout of the screen keyboard is set to "us" 0.405
After features/support/hooks.rb:335 1.389
After features/support/hooks.rb:104 0.000
1:24.570
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.004
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.699
When I log in to a new session in Chinese (zh_CN) 26.985
Then the keyboard layout is set to "cn" 0.098
And tpsd is localized to the selected locale 0.099
When the network is plugged 0.017
And Tor is ready 12.498
Then I successfully start the Unsafe Browser 5.928
And I kill the Unsafe Browser 5.215
When I enable the screen keyboard 0.074
Then the screen keyboard works in Tor Browser 9.507
And DuckDuckGo is the default search engine 5.389
And I kill the Tor Browser 5.209
And the screen keyboard works in Thunderbird 5.449
And the layout of the screen keyboard is set to "us" 0.397
After features/support/hooks.rb:335 1.277
After features/support/hooks.rb:104 0.000
1:9.181
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.344
When I log in to a new session in English (en) 12.735
Then the keyboard layout is set to "us" 0.111
And tpsd is localized to the selected locale 0.150
When the network is plugged 0.021
And Tor is ready 13.361
Then I successfully start the Unsafe Browser 6.378
And I kill the Unsafe Browser 5.215
When I enable the screen keyboard 0.086
Then the screen keyboard works in Tor Browser 9.041
And DuckDuckGo is the default search engine 4.293
And I kill the Tor Browser 5.224
And the screen keyboard works in Thunderbird 4.843
And the layout of the screen keyboard is set to "us" 0.373
After features/support/hooks.rb:335 0.893
After features/support/hooks.rb:104 0.000
1:26.117
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.603
When I log in to a new session in French (fr) 27.048
Then the keyboard layout is set to "fr" 0.165
And tpsd is localized to the selected locale 0.129
When the network is plugged 0.020
And Tor is ready 12.163
Then I successfully start the Unsafe Browser 5.759
And I kill the Unsafe Browser 5.211
When I enable the screen keyboard 0.077
Then the screen keyboard works in Tor Browser 12.050
And DuckDuckGo is the default search engine 4.976
And I kill the Tor Browser 5.200
And the screen keyboard works in Thunderbird 5.232
And the layout of the screen keyboard is set to "fr" 0.477
After features/support/hooks.rb:335 1.038
After features/support/hooks.rb:104 0.000
1:20.608
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.002
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.223
When I log in to a new session in German (de) 25.736
Then the keyboard layout is set to "de" 0.183
And tpsd is localized to the selected locale 0.106
When the network is plugged 0.019
And Tor is ready 12.025
Then I successfully start the Unsafe Browser 5.474
And I kill the Unsafe Browser 5.218
When I enable the screen keyboard 0.062
Then the screen keyboard works in Tor Browser 8.849
And DuckDuckGo is the default search engine 4.835
And I kill the Tor Browser 5.215
And the screen keyboard works in Thunderbird 5.229
And the layout of the screen keyboard is set to "de" 0.427
After features/support/hooks.rb:335 1.362
After features/support/hooks.rb:104 0.000
1:21.132
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.378
When I log in to a new session in Hindi (hi) 26.065
Then the keyboard layout is set to "in" 0.108
And tpsd is localized to the selected locale 0.097
When the network is plugged 0.016
And Tor is ready 12.471
Then I successfully start the Unsafe Browser 4.812
And I kill the Unsafe Browser 5.189
When I enable the screen keyboard 0.103
Then the screen keyboard works in Tor Browser 8.889
And DuckDuckGo is the default search engine 5.427
And I kill the Tor Browser 5.222
And the screen keyboard works in Thunderbird 4.937
And the layout of the screen keyboard is set to "us" 0.411
After features/support/hooks.rb:335 1.077
After features/support/hooks.rb:104 0.000
1:20.249
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.362
When I log in to a new session in Indonesian (id) 26.205
Then the keyboard layout is set to "id" 0.160
And tpsd is localized to the selected locale 0.154
When the network is plugged 0.038
And Tor is ready 11.630
Then I successfully start the Unsafe Browser 5.476
And I kill the Unsafe Browser 5.206
When I enable the screen keyboard 0.058
Then the screen keyboard works in Tor Browser 8.584
And DuckDuckGo is the default search engine 4.700
And I kill the Tor Browser 5.245
And the screen keyboard works in Thunderbird 4.995
And the layout of the screen keyboard is set to "us" 0.431
After features/support/hooks.rb:335 1.710
After features/support/hooks.rb:104 0.000
1:20.343
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.011
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.216
When I log in to a new session in Italian (it) 26.761
Then the keyboard layout is set to "it" 0.148
And tpsd is localized to the selected locale 0.100
When the network is plugged 0.020
And Tor is ready 11.668
Then I successfully start the Unsafe Browser 5.100
And I kill the Unsafe Browser 5.207
When I enable the screen keyboard 0.057
Then the screen keyboard works in Tor Browser 8.039
And DuckDuckGo is the default search engine 4.808
And I kill the Tor Browser 5.244
And the screen keyboard works in Thunderbird 5.553
And the layout of the screen keyboard is set to "us" 0.414
After features/support/hooks.rb:335 1.367
After features/support/hooks.rb:104 0.000
1:20.789
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.230
When I log in to a new session in Persian (fa) 26.454
Then the keyboard layout is set to "ir" 0.097
And tpsd is localized to the selected locale 0.100
When the network is plugged 0.024
And Tor is ready 11.767
Then I successfully start the Unsafe Browser 5.158
And I kill the Unsafe Browser 5.219
When I enable the screen keyboard 0.067
Then the screen keyboard works in Tor Browser 8.527
And DuckDuckGo is the default search engine 5.618
And I kill the Tor Browser 5.230
And the screen keyboard works in Thunderbird 4.895
And the layout of the screen keyboard is set to "ir" 0.398
After features/support/hooks.rb:335 1.479
After features/support/hooks.rb:104 0.000
1:21.265
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.163
When I log in to a new session in Portuguese (pt) 27.105
Then the keyboard layout is set to "pt" 0.119
And tpsd is localized to the selected locale 0.103
When the network is plugged 0.018
And Tor is ready 11.627
Then I successfully start the Unsafe Browser 6.508
And I kill the Unsafe Browser 5.202
When I enable the screen keyboard 0.046
Then the screen keyboard works in Tor Browser 7.832
And DuckDuckGo is the default search engine 5.209
And I kill the Tor Browser 5.206
And the screen keyboard works in Thunderbird 4.737
And the layout of the screen keyboard is set to "us" 0.384
After features/support/hooks.rb:335 1.513
After features/support/hooks.rb:104 0.000
1:22.541
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.005
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.360
When I log in to a new session in Russian (ru) 27.529
Then the keyboard layout is set to "ru" 0.114
And tpsd is localized to the selected locale 0.109
When the network is plugged 0.017
And Tor is ready 12.510
Then I successfully start the Unsafe Browser 5.463
And I kill the Unsafe Browser 5.214
When I enable the screen keyboard 0.068
Then the screen keyboard works in Tor Browser 8.454
And DuckDuckGo is the default search engine 5.331
And I kill the Tor Browser 5.226
And the screen keyboard works in Thunderbird 4.757
And the layout of the screen keyboard is set to "ru" 0.383
After features/support/hooks.rb:335 0.977
After features/support/hooks.rb:104 0.000
1:25.391
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.556
When I log in to a new session in Spanish (es) 27.636
Then the keyboard layout is set to "es" 0.102
And tpsd is localized to the selected locale 0.102
When the network is plugged 0.015
And Tor is ready 12.319
Then I successfully start the Unsafe Browser 5.406
And I kill the Unsafe Browser 5.192
When I enable the screen keyboard 0.054
Then the screen keyboard works in Tor Browser 11.222
And DuckDuckGo is the default search engine 5.165
And I kill the Tor Browser 5.225
And the screen keyboard works in Thunderbird 5.013
And the layout of the screen keyboard is set to "us" 0.377
After features/support/hooks.rb:335 1.241
After features/support/hooks.rb:104 0.000
1:20.936
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ails from DVD without network and stopped at Tails Greeter's login screen 7.249
When I log in to a new session in Turkish (tr) 26.169
Then the keyboard layout is set to "tr" 0.095
And tpsd is localized to the selected locale 0.105
When the network is plugged 0.016
And Tor is ready 12.626
Then I successfully start the Unsafe Browser 5.228
And I kill the Unsafe Browser 5.169
When I enable the screen keyboard 0.062
Then the screen keyboard works in Tor Browser 7.923
And DuckDuckGo is the default search engine 5.172
And I kill the Tor Browser 5.241
And the screen keyboard works in Thunderbird 5.505
And the layout of the screen keyboard is set to "us" 0.369
After features/support/hooks.rb:335 1.422
After features/support/hooks.rb:104 0.000
Tags: @product
1:3.426
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 8.940
When I set the language to Italian (it) 5.675
Then the language and keyboard have not been saved in cleartext storage 2.097
When I shutdown Tails and wait for the computer to power off 6.887
And I start Tails from USB drive "__internal" with network unplugged 39.544
Then the Welcome Screen's language is set to English 0.281
After features/support/hooks.rb:335 1.092
After features/support/hooks.rb:104 0.008
Tags: @product
1:16.270
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.003
Given I have started Tails without network from a USB drive without a persistent partition and stopped at Tails Greeter's login screen 7.551
When I set the language to Italian (it) 4.521
And I save the language and keyboard options in cleartext storage 2.441
Then the "it" language and keyboard have been saved in cleartext storage 0.114
When I set the language to French (fr) 4.520
Then the "fr" language and keyboard have been saved in cleartext storage 0.101
And I shutdown Tails and wait for the computer to power off 5.397
And I start Tails from USB drive "__internal" with network unplugged 41.845
Then the "fr" language and keyboard have been saved in cleartext storage 0.388
And the Welcome Screen's language is set to French 0.801
When I log in to a new session 8.543
Then the language is set to French 0.041
After features/support/hooks.rb:335 1.029
After features/support/hooks.rb:104 0.009
Tags: @product
2:34.317
Before features/support/hooks.rb:270 0.000
Before features/support/hooks.rb:277 0.005
Given I have started Tails without network from a USB drive without a persistent partition and logged in 8.501
# The first boot simulates a legacy Tails, where locale is only saved in Persistent Storage
Then Tails is running from USB drive "__internal" 0.286
And I create a persistent partition 28.876
And I manually store legacy localization settings in Persistent Storage 0.572
When I shutdown Tails and wait for the computer to power off 9.315
# The second boot verifies that the legacy setting still works
And I start Tails from USB drive "__internal" with network unplugged 37.210
Then the Welcome Screen's language is set to English 0.262
And the Welcome Screen's formats is set to United States 0.195
When I enable persistence 7.748
Then the Welcome Screen's language is set to German 0.572
And the Welcome Screen's formats is set to France 0.208
When I set the language to Italian (it) 4.497
Then the language and keyboard have not been saved in cleartext storage 2.080
When I save the language and keyboard options in cleartext storage 2.344
Then the "it" language and keyboard have been saved in cleartext storage 0.124
And I shutdown Tails and wait for the computer to power off 2.735
# The third boot verifies that cleartext has priority
And I start Tails from USB drive "__internal" with network unplugged 38.050
Then the Welcome Screen's language is set to Italian 0.522
And the Welcome Screen's formats is set to Italy 0.187
When I enable persistence 9.081
# Only formats are loaded from persistence
Then the Welcome Screen's formats is set to France 0.168
And the Welcome Screen's language is set to Italian 0.772
After features/support/hooks.rb:335 0.996
After features/support/hooks.rb:104 0.018